>> here is my notes when I build my copr builder (based on previous article mention here):
>>
>> dnf install docker docker-compose podman
>> /usr/sbin/usermod -a -G docker sergiomb
>> cat /etc/group | grep sergiomb
>> systemctl start docker
>>
>> user:
>> git clone https://pagure.io/copr/copr.git
>> cd copr/
>> docker-compose up -d
>>
>>
>> after we need init database and add create the chroots
>> docker exec -it copr_frontend_1 bash
>> cat /usr/bin/init-database.sh
>> #!/bin/bash
>>
>> cd /usr/share/copr/coprs_frontend/ && copr-frontend create-db --alembic alembic.ini
>> copr-frontend create-chroot
>> $(ls /etc/mock/{fedora--{i386,x86_64}.cfg,epel--x86_64.cfg} |xargs -I{} -n1 basename {} .cfg)
>>
>> and the problems start here
>> the components of corp use corp rpms on https://copr.fedorainfracloud.org/coprs/g/copr/copr/ and not the git source , so the fix on git aren't there
